Output 3f391b7af9096ce98617b27ce185d112ab3b8eb9472ee8fbfc1a34af7487b8da:1

value
300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 886db4c1e11ee993fed731491c0c5e5e810543c4 OP_EQUAL
address
3E8PF9N1rdvFnEUHZFNnZLuFsiTTgD1s9U
transaction
3f391b7af9096ce98617b27ce185d112ab3b8eb9472ee8fbfc1a34af7487b8da